How to setup Proxy in new environment?

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i All,

We have implemented a new ECC and PI environment. When we try to regenerate the Inbound proxy in ECC for a proxy message already defined in new PI Integration repository, we get the following error message:

Diagnosis

The object currently selected references objects from other namespaces. However, there are no proxy objects for these objects in the current system.

You cannot create proxy objects while editing the object currently selected for the following reasons:

Objects are possibly located in different packages to the object currently being edited

Objects are possibly subject to different naming conventions to the object currently being edited

Objects are possibly located in different software components and cannot be created or changed in this system

Procedure

Contact the development area responsible for these external namespaces and do the following:

Regenerate the objects concerned in the relevant original system

Transport the objects to this system

You can display the number of objects when you check this proxy: all entries in the check list after the entry "Objects to be changed from external namespaces".

Please advice what we need to do. This is the first time proxy is being setup in new environment...

Check whether the interface you're trying to generate proxy for have any underlying basis components. If yes, make sure they're active in in the IR (and that the proxies refering to these basis software components are in the ECC box).
